National Museum of History (Bulgaria)

The National Museum of History in Bulgaria, located in Sofia, is the country’s largest and most comprehensive museum dedicated to Bulgarian history and culture. It houses over 650,000 artifacts, including prehistoric relics, medieval art, and objects from Bulgaria’s Ottoman period to modern times. The museum offers insights into Bulgaria’s ancient civilizations, national liberation, and cultural development through exhibitions, archaeological finds, and historical artifacts. It plays a key role in preserving Bulgaria’s heritage and educating visitors about its rich, multi-layered history.
